Can't play MP3s
Hi Everybody,
I wish to know if I can play MP3s in my BMW professional audio system. My car is a 2006 320i with CD player in the dash and 6 CD changer in the trunk. I've burned a CD with some MP3s inside and inserted it in both places and I get a CD error. Is there anything I can do? I don't know if my firmware is up to date. |

Thank you all guys. The problem was writing the disc like a USB device. I recorded it like a CD player and MP3s play just fine from the dash panel and cd changer.
